Types of Cat Flaps
There are numerous types of cat flaps offered, each with its unique functions and benefits. Here are some of the most typical kinds of cat flaps:
- Manual cat flaps: These are one of the most basic kind of cat flap and need your cat to press the flap open with their nose or paw.
- Magnetic cat flaps: These flaps have a magnetic closure that helps keep the flap shut when not in use.
- Automatic cat flaps: These flaps have a sensor that spots your cat's existence and opens the flap automatically.
- Microchip cat flaps: These flaps use microchip innovation to acknowledge your cat and just enable them to get in or leave.
- Infrared cat flaps: These flaps use infrared sensors to discover your cat's existence and open the flap.
Cat Flap Installation Process
The cat flap installation process normally involves the following steps:
- Assessment: A professional installer will examine your home to figure out the best area for the cat flap.
- Measurement: The installer will determine the width and height of the area where the cat flap will be installed.
- Cutting: The installer will cut a hole in the door or wall to accommodate the cat flap.
- Installation: The cat flap is set up into the hole, and any needed changes are made.
- Testing: The installer will test the cat flap to ensure it's working properly.
